What the numbers mean

  • Half of all offers fall between 3 900 $ and 7 233 $.
  • Every fourth offer pays more than 7 233 $.
  • The upper quartile is 85% above the lower one.
  • The average (5 150 $) is 32% above the median — a few high offers pull it up.
  • The sample is small (8 offers), so treat the numbers as a rough guide.

How we calculate salaries

Short methodology and the data behind these numbers.

  1. 1We collect offersOnly vacancies from open sources where the employer states pay are used.
  2. 2We normalise themA salary range is reduced to one comparable value per vacancy.
  3. 3We compute percentilesMedian, quartiles and the average are calculated from at least 5 offers; otherwise the wider country market is shown.
  4. 4We refresh the numbersStatistics are recomputed as new vacancies appear and closed ones drop out.

Figures are pay as published by employers: taxes, bonuses and seniority inside a grade are not accounted for.
